ACHC Behavioral Health Accreditation Accepted by Highmark Health
Cary, NC (PRWEB) August 18, 2015 -- Accreditation Commission for Health Care’s Behavioral Health Accreditation program recently received acceptance by Highmark Health, an independent licensee of the Blue Cross and Blue Shield Association. Effective August 2015, the Highmark Health approval permits ACHC-accredited behavioral health providers in Pennsylvania, Delaware, and West Virginia to access the network.
Highmark Health is among the 10 largest health insurers in the United States, and is the fourth-largest Blue Cross and Blue Shield-affiliated company. Highmark and its diversified businesses and affiliates operate health insurance plans in Pennsylvania, Delaware, and West Virginia that serve 5.3 million members. Highmark is an independent licensee of the Blue Cross and Blue Shield Association, an association of independent Blue Cross and Blue Shield companies.

ACHC is a not-for-profit accreditation organization that has stood as a symbol of quality and excellence since 1986. The organization has CMS Deeming Authority for Home Health, Hospice, and DMEPOS and a Quality Management System that is certified to ISO 9001:2008. ACHC’s broad range of accreditation programs also includes Pharmacy, Private Duty Nursing, and Sleep.
